For my opinion the best threshold into POS is 100-200 Deeponions. Are there any more thoughts?
I keep mine in blocks between 200 and 600. The 600'ish blocks gets more POS rewards. Someone in here, i think perhaps it was themonkii put them in 250 blocks. Just to update this - Since I've accumulated more, I too have started doing blocks of 500-as high as 700. I've become a bit more patient, so I just do larger blocks now. I'm of the mind that it all balances out the same at the end of the day. Could you elaborate on that a bit? What does "doing blocks of 500-as high as 700." mean? Can you influence your staking rewards other than increasing your number of onions? Any time you receive coins they arrive in "blocks". Those block never get combined, unless you do it manually thru advanced coin feature. Those "blocks" are what drive POS mining process. For example, if you have a total of 2000 coins in your wallet, but you received them in 4 payments of lets say 300, 400, 600, 700 coins you are mining with 4 blocks with those values. You're not mining with a single block of 2000 value.
